Transaction 24d4221695e16b680585ca879639ad94af9f4541884e1c020a0f847bb3575077
2 Input
2 Outputs
- 24d4221695e16b680585ca879639ad94af9f4541884e1c020a0f847bb3575077:0
- 24d4221695e16b680585ca879639ad94af9f4541884e1c020a0f847bb3575077:1
value 8000000
address 1HJ5RmFHkjJSNcgorBAsQwoBYmJn6rUFhz
value 1451806
address 1753P625fdNynAgXHobJmdCHZ4g58c8enc